Liens connexes

Dépêche modérée par

Dépêche éditée par

: Publication de la licence « GNU Affero General Public Licence Version 3 »

Posté par Thomas Petazzoni (page perso, ). Modéré le 20 novembre 2007.
0
Après la version 3 des licences GPL et LGPL publiées le 29 juin 2007, la Free Software Foundation vient de publier aujourd'hui la licence GNU Affero General Public License version 3.

Il s'agit d'une nouvelle licence. Basée sur la version 3 de la licence GPL, elle contient une clause supplémentaire qui permet aux utilisateurs qui interagissent avec le logiciel licencié au travers d'un réseau de recevoir le code source correspondant. Comme l'indique le communiqué, « en publiant cette licence, la FSF souhaite encourager les communautés de développeurs et d'utilisateurs qui travaillent sur des logiciels libres orientés vers le réseau ».

« De nombreux programmeurs choisissent la GNU GPL pour cultiver un développement communautaire, et le fait que de nombreuses modifications développées par les utilisateurs ne soient jamais distribuées peut être décourageant pour les développeurs. La GNU AGPL répond à cette attente. La FSF recommande à tous de considérer l'utilisation de la GNU AGPL pour tout logiciel qui sera communément utilisé au travers d'un réseau. »

Il est intéressant de noter que la compatibilité entre les licences AGPL et GPL a été prévue. Les programmeurs qui souhaitent utiliser la licence AGPL pour leurs travaux peuvent réutiliser le code des nombreuses bibliothèques ou code source disponible sous licence GPLv3.

En ce qui concerne l'adoption des licences GPLv3 et LGPLv3, un site recense les projets ayant effectué la migration. À ce jour, le site recense 1162 projets passés sous GPLv3 et 95 projets sous LGPLv3 (pour 6065 projets sous GPLv2 et 118 sous LGPLv2).

> Lire les commentaires (112 commentaires, moyenne: 2,4).  

Cette discussion est archivée, il n'est plus possible de laisser des commentaires.

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n'en sommes pas responsables.

Utile

Posté par Mathieu Stumpf (Jabber id, page perso, ) le 20/11/2007 à 09:35. (lien). Évalué à 10.

Voila une licence qui évitera les longs troll sur le mot distribution. Oui je pense à free.

Aaahhh...

Posté par ragoutoutou () le 20/11/2007 à 10:38. (lien). Évalué à 6.

... voici une licence qui va faire chauffer les services juridiques dans les entreprises...

Un conseil pour les sociétés de service et les entreprises: n'utilisez surtout pas de logiciels AGPL avant d'avoir un avis légal sur cette licence et d'en avoir bien compris les implications, à fortiori pour un portail ou un service sur internet: "adapter l'application à ses besoins" devient une opération beaucoup plus contraignante qu'avec une licence libre comme la GPL3.

Mise en oeuvre

Posté par anw () le 20/11/2007 à 12:25. (lien). Évalué à 3.

Concrètement, je vois mal comment cette licence peut être appliquable à une application web du style CMS, système de forums ou d'e-commerce.
Ce genre d'applications nécessite généralement d'éditer des fichiers de configuration, de personnaliser des templates... Ces modifications aussi minimes soient-elles devront être rendues publiques.
Ne faudrait-il pas trouver un juste milieu entre la modification du coeur de l'application, et sa personnalisation/intégration ?

...your modified version must prominently offer all users interacting with it [...] an opportunity to receive the Corresponding Source of your version by providing access to the Corresponding Source from a network server[...]

Connaissez-vous des exemples de mécanismes permettant de transmettre le code source modifié ?

Bonne nouvelle

Posté par Jean-Marc Liotier (Jabber id, page perso, ) le 20/11/2007 à 12:30. (lien). Évalué à 4.

Vu comme l'usage de logiciels sous GPL pour les services hébergés détourne l'esprit de la license GPL, je suis ravi de voir l'AGPL donner aux développeurs le moyen d'imposer le partage des améliorations dans ce contexte.

En outre, c'est un moyen intéressant de limiter l'impact des stratégies "embrace & extend" où un acteur utilise du code libre modifié sur ses propres platformes pour pervertir un protocole normalisé.

not a comment

Posté par bubar () le 20/11/2007 à 15:13. (lien). Évalué à 1.

Loin de tout débat sur l' utilité de cette licence ou l' écriture de certains points dans celle-ci, juste un voeux :
que l' ex-tarantella ( http://www.sun.com/software/products/sgd/index.jsp ) passe en gnu-affero. Cette solution, tarantella, c' est vraiment une tuerie !

quoi ? j' ai donné un exemple qui rentre dans le champs d' Affero mais qui justement ne pourra jamais être sous Affero ? bon ben je m' excuse hein, je l' ai pas fait exprès (...)

free

Posté par bubar () le 21/11/2007 à 10:21. (lien). Évalué à 1.

c' est peut être une licence que l' on peux voir comme une réponse à un problème immédiat, exemple : freebox.

Afin d' anticiper le renouvellement de ce problème avec d' autres similaires à l' avenir, l' Affero évitera qu' une socièté dise "cette boite nous appartiens en plein droit, elle fait partie intégrante de notre réseau en temps que partie terminale chez le client. Les sources (des modifications) n' ont pas a être re-distribuées dans ce cadre d' utilisation avec cette licence".

Ce qui est vrai.
Et ce qui embêtes beaucoup les auteurs et mainteneurs de busybox, entre autre, aujourdhui.

Cette licence est une réponse à cette problématique. (de mon tit point de vue c' est un point plus important -pour cette licence- que celui de l' équité de libertés entre utilisateur côté serveur et utilisateur côté client)

Il me tarde de savoir si les auteurs de busybox, par exemple, passeront leur projet, prochaine version de, sous Affero.

Ca sera intérressant de constater dans les faits si "on" préfère avoir un frein au developpement du "L.L" contre une meilleure protection (de l' utilisation) des oeuvres.

Le moment (me) semble bien choisi pour poser cette question et offrir cette possibilité aux dev. Car rien ne semble pouvoir arreter la progression du "L.L", seul se freiner lui même pour mieux protéger certains pans.

Ceci me fait revenir au problème Free :
car si dans les faits pour le moment Free à raison (ou alors j' ai rien compris à la gpl, c est possible hein) et ne peux pas être obliger de redistribuer ses modifs puisqu' il n' y a pas de notion de distribution du produit modifié... et bien il y a quant même une possibilité : lorsque la FSF aura trouvé un (ou plusieurs) ex-abonné à Free qui dispose toujours chez eux d' une x-version de leur freebox, légalement (par "abandon" de Free, par d' anciennes procédures d' updates/changement de box quant elles étaient un peu foireuses et que de nombreuses personnes se sont retrouvées avec leur anciennes box sur les bras... bref) et bien là, dans les faits, la box passe sous la propriété, par abandon, de l' utlisateur. Dans ce cas, l' utilisateur est en droit de demander les modifications de busybox.

On peux obliger Free à cracher leurs modifs.
Malheureusement certainement pas pour toutes les versions, mais l' essentiel sera là.

Et à titre personnel j' espère que cela sera fait.
Pour un point : l' attitude et les propos inadmissibles tenu dernièrement par un boss de Free. (dont je n' ai pas de lien a fournir de suite, mais tout le monde ici à lu les mêmes articles). Qui a tenu des propos tels que "Les GNU veulent ... (reportez vous à la phrase complète : ça coince quant on la lis) et ça mon gars, c' était un mot déplacé, du genre "hé! vous! là! je suis pas des votres et je vous considère de bien haut..."
Même dans un cas de conflit, même si une procédure avait déjà été lancée, lorsqu' on utilise le travail d' autrui, on se doit de conserver la tête froide et de faire preuve d' un minimum d' égard à l' encontre des auteurs.

C' est dommageable qu' un représentant d' une socièté respectable et respectée comme Free, qui parle en son nom, considère si mal publiquement les auteurs de la solution intégrée dans l' offre de service. C' est dommageable relationnellement, alors qu' il aurait certainement été possible de trouver un terrain d' entente préalable. C' est dommageable pour l' image de Free, auprès de clientèle particulière pour tout f.a.i (...). J' espère que ce type sautera chez Free, du moins arretera de s' occuper des relations publiques et communautaires.

1) que je n' ai pas une vision complète et ne suis pas en mesure de porter un jugement étayé.
2) les licences libres en général continuent à m' étonner tout les jours, et je fais confiance aux auteurs
3) ce sont les écrivains (aka developpers) qui vont se servir (aka appliquer) cette licence, et là aussi j' ai confiance.

Affero est une licence de plus et non pas une licence à la place de.
Et offrir cette nouvelle possibilité est un plus.


voili voilà, mes 2 cents
désolé c' est pas très organisé ni carré. merci à ceux qui ont lus. A vous le troll studio :)

Revenir en haut de page